Timeline
January 1, 2008 – FAFSA Available Online
The 2008-2009 F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) is available beginning January 1, 2008. The FAFSA is
available at your high school guidance office or online at www.FAFSA.ed.gov. Avila’s FAFSA school code is 002449.
January 15, 2008 – Application Priority Date
Priority date for Avila University scholarship consideration. Please refer to above checklist for the items that should be
postmarked by January 15, 2008.
Applications completed postmarked by January 15, 2008, will be automatically considered for a range of Avila University
merit-based scholarships. Applications postmarked after January 15, 2008, will be given scholarship consideration based
on availability of funds.
March 1, 2008 – First-year Student FAFSA Priority Deadline
First-year applicants should complete the FAFSA (Free Application for Federal Student Aid) by March 1, 2008 in order
to receive a comprehensive financial aid package prior to the National Reply Date of May 1, 2008. FAFSA available
beginning January 1, 2008.
May 1, 2008 – National Reply Date
Admitted first-year students must submit their $200 enrollment deposit and housing application and contract
(postmarked no later than May 1, 2008) to secure a position in the entering 2008 class (deposit is refundable until
May 1, 2008).
June 1, 2008 – Transfer Student FAFSA Priority Deadline
Transfer applicants should complete the FAFSA by June 1 in order to receive a comprehensive financial aid package.
Missouri residents must file the FAFSA by April 1 in order to qualify for Missouri grant assistance.
